Introduction

Among the non-UFO explanations for the 1967 Minuteman shutdown at Malmstrom Air Force Base, the logic coupler occupies a special place because it provides a specific, documented failure path. Rather than requiring an unknown craft to interfere directly with nuclear missiles, the logic-coupler theory argues that a vulnerable electronic interface inside the missile guidance and control architecture reacted to an unwanted transient signal. Later Air Force technical summaries associated the Echo Flight shutdown with this component and with corrective filtering measures, making the logic coupler one of the most important pieces of evidence in the engineering-based interpretation of the incident. Logic Coupler illustration 1 The significance of the theory is not that it proves exactly what generated the disturbance. Instead, it identifies a plausible mechanism by which multiple missiles could enter a “No-Go” condition without any physical damage, sabotage, or exotic external intervention. In the broader debate over UFOs and nuclear weapons, that distinction is crucial because it shifts attention from witness reports to system behaviour.

What the logic coupler did in the missile system

The Minuteman weapon system depended on numerous electronic subsystems exchanging signals reliably under highly controlled conditions. Within that architecture, the logic coupler functioned as an interface element in the guidance and control chain. Its role was to receive, interpret, and pass along electronic signals that were necessary for proper system status and operation.

The component became important in later investigations because engineers reportedly concluded that it could respond incorrectly when exposed to certain forms of electronic noise. In a frequently cited Air Force historical account attributed to missile historian Bernard Nalty, testing conducted by the Air Force and contractors reportedly indicated that an electronic noise pulse had shut down the affected missile flight and that the logic coupler in the guidance and control system was the vulnerable element. That finding matters because it transforms the mystery from a broad question—“What disabled ten missiles?”—into a narrower engineering question: “What kind of signal could make the logic coupler believe something had happened when it had not?”

Why engineers focused on one interface

Complex systems often fail at interfaces rather than at their most sophisticated components. Guidance systems, power systems, and communications equipment can all function correctly while an intermediate device misinterprets information moving between them.

In the logic-coupler explanation, the missiles did not need to suffer catastrophic hardware damage. A transient electrical event merely had to resemble a valid command, fault indication, or status condition closely enough for the interface logic to react. Once that reaction occurred, downstream systems could place the missile into a protective or non-operational state.

This interpretation is consistent with the historical record showing that the missiles entered a “No-Go” condition and were later restored to service rather than being permanently destroyed. The official command history records that all Echo Flight launch facilities lost strategic alert status nearly simultaneously, yet the missiles were eventually returned to operation. How a Transient Signal Could Be Misread

The logic-coupler theory rests on a basic principle of electronics: circuits do not understand intent. They respond only to electrical inputs.

A sufficiently strong transient signal—whether produced by electromagnetic interference, induced current, switching activity, or another source of electrical noise—can momentarily create conditions that resemble legitimate data. If protective design margins are inadequate, circuitry may interpret noise as information.

In the Malmstrom case, later summaries described tests in which electronic noise was linked to the observed shutdown behaviour. Reports associated with the investigation stated that testing pointed toward the logic coupler as the receiver of the problematic noise pulse. Several features make this explanation attractive to engineers:

  • It explains simultaneity. A disturbance entering a shared pathway can affect multiple missiles within a flight at roughly the same time.
  • It explains reversibility. A false status condition can remove missiles from alert without permanently damaging hardware.
  • It explains the search for filters. If noise coupling was the problem, filtering the signal path would be a logical corrective action.
  • It does not depend on eyewitness testimony. The mechanism can be evaluated through testing and system analysis.

Importantly, the theory does not require a dramatic pulse weapon or a visible aerial source. The critical issue is coupling: how unwanted energy entered a sensitive part of the control architecture and how that energy was interpreted by the receiving circuitry.

Why Later Filters Mattered

The strongest support for the logic-coupler explanation comes not from speculation about the original disturbance but from what engineers reportedly did afterward.

According to later technical accounts, filters were installed to suppress electromagnetic effects after testing identified the vulnerable area. Filters are common engineering solutions when systems are susceptible to noise. Their purpose is to block or attenuate unwanted signals before they reach sensitive electronics. This detail is often overlooked in popular retellings of the Malmstrom story. The installation of filters does not prove the exact origin of the disturbance, but it strongly suggests that investigators believed electromagnetic noise represented a credible threat pathway. Engineers generally modify systems in response to observed vulnerabilities, not in response to unexplained stories.

The filter issue therefore serves as an indirect clue to how the incident was understood internally. If the concern had been a mechanical defect, a software error, or a power-distribution problem, the corrective action would likely have targeted those areas instead. The reported emphasis on electromagnetic suppression points back toward the logic coupler and its susceptibility to transient signals. What the Logic-Coupler Theory Explains—and What It Does Not

The logic-coupler explanation addresses a specific technical question: how a flight of Minuteman missiles could abruptly lose alert status through a common electronic failure mode. It provides a mechanism that is consistent with known engineering behaviour and with later references to electronic noise testing and filtering efforts. However, the theory does not answer every question surrounding the broader Malmstrom narrative. It does not determine the precise source of the transient signal. It does not settle disputes over witness recollections of unusual aerial objects. Nor does it conclusively identify whether the triggering event arose from routine electromagnetic interference, a test environment, or another electrical phenomenon.

What it does provide is a grounded alternative to extraordinary claims. In the history of the Malmstrom shutdown, the logic coupler remains important because it converts a seemingly mysterious event into a traceable systems-engineering problem: a small interface component that may have interpreted noise as meaningful information and, in doing so, helped take ten nuclear missiles off alert status.
